Description
No. 14 is a terrace house dating from around 1816. It is rendered with a slate roof and has four storeys and a basement, topped with a parapet and a chimney stack on the left side. The third floor has two wooden casement windows. The second floor features one sash window and one wooden casement. The first floor has two French windows, accompanied by a verandah with simple iron rails. A bow front extends to both the basement and ground floors. The ground floor has two wooden casement windows and a panelled door to the right, which features an oval, reeded moulded panels, a semi-circular fanlight and a hood box, leading to a flight of four steps. A sash window with vertical glazing bars and a boarded outer door are present on the basement level. Spearhead railings are also a feature. Further historical details can be found in listing reference 19/284. The property is included for its group value.
